You are breeding a new variety of apple, the Omega Pippin.
In the wild, Apple trees reproduce sexually, through pollination of flowers. Apple trees grown for agriculture are usually propagated asexually by grafting of buds or shoots.
i. You are studying two loci in a new variety of apple: T and R. I TT or Tt apples tend to be sweet and tart, whereas tt apples taste sour. RR or Rr apples rot quickly (a bad thing for you!) whereas rr apples can be kept in storage for a long time without losing their flavor.
You survey several dozen trees and find the following haplotype abundances: TR = 0,3 tR =0.2 T = 0,1 tr = 0.4
Calculate the coefficient of linkage disequilibrium D for these loci (show your work).
ii. Are the T and R loci in linkage disequilibrium based on your above answer? Circle one: yes/no / can't tell
iii. Recall that in agriculture apple trees are often propagated by grafting (i. e. not sexually). If you did allow your apple trees to reproduce with one another sexually for several generations, what effect would you expect this would have?
Circle one: a. Increase the amount of linkage disequilibrium between TT and RR b. Decrease the amount of linkage disequilibrium between TT and RR c. No effect on linkage disequilibrium between TT and RR
